From the Wall Street Journal:

Gore Resolves to Stay on the Offensive

As Democratic Aides Rally to His Cause

By GLENN R. SIMPSON, TOM HAMBURGER and LAURIE COHEN
Staff Reporters of THE WALL STREET JOURNAL

......One battle-tested Democratic consultant has even begun a quiet intelligence-gathering operation
that could aid a last-ditch Gore strategy in the Electoral College. Bob Beckel, who managed Walter
Mondale's 1984 Democratic presidential campaign and has close ties to Mr. Christopher, has been
checking into the background of Republican electors, with an eye toward persuading a
handful of them to vote for Mr. Gore. If Mr. Bush eventually prevails in Florida but wins none
other of the most closely contested states, he would have 271 electoral votes. Three GOP defections
could make Mr. Gore president.

"It is information gathering on my part, using my own network," Mr. Beckel said, confirming an
operation he set in motion days after the Nov. 7 election. "I call on mostly Democrats, but some
Republicans, too, and ask. 'Who are these electors, and what do you know about them?' I just wanted to
know who these electors are."

Mr. Beckel, who owns a political-analysis business based in Arlington, Va., said he is working
independently, "on an ad-hoc basis," and hasn't yet contacted any electors directly. "I wouldn't do that
without first informing the Gore campaign," he said.
